Writing Center Consultant, Metro

Cuyahoga Community College · Cleveland, OH · 1 mo ago
Marketing$20.91/hrPart-time

Department: Liberal Arts • Metropolitan Campus • Reports to: Associate Dean, Liberal Arts • Part-Time Support Staff • Non-Union

About the role

Consultants provide one-on-one or group consulting in a supportive environment to students in all disciplines, empowering them to become more competent academic and professional writers. While teaching in a one-on-one setting is integral, there is no requirement for teaching beyond the duties of the Writing Center.

Responsibilities

  • Provide one-on-one or group writing consultation to students across all disciplines
  • Engage and empower students to improve their academic and professional writing skills
  • Explain writing concepts and study strategies effectively

Requirements

  • Master’s Degree from an accredited college or university (English degrees preferred)
  • Demonstrated writing consultation experience in a tutorial or instructional setting
  • Experience working with community college students
